Paneer Teriyaki Recipe Indian Style
Paneer Teriyaki is a delicious fusion dish that combines the flavors of Japanese teriyaki sauce with Indian paneer cheese. Here's a recipe for Paneer Teriyaki in Indian style:
Ingredients:
- 250 grams paneer cheese, cut into cubes
- 1 onion, sliced
- 1 capsicum (bell pepper), sliced
- 1 tablespoon oil
- Salt to taste
- 1 tablespoon cornflour
- 2 tablespoons water
- Sesame seeds for garnish
For the Teriyaki Sauce:
- 3 tablespoons soy sauce
- 3 tablespoons honey
- 2 tablespoons rice vinegar
- 2 cloves garlic, minced
- 1 tablespoon grated ginger
- 1 tablespoon cornstarch
Instructions:
In a bowl, mix all the ingredients for the teriyaki sauce and set aside.
In a separate bowl, mix cornflour and water to make a slurry.
Heat oil in a pan over medium heat. Add sliced onions and capsicum and sauté for 2-3 minutes until they become tender.
Add paneer cubes and salt to the pan and sauté for 3-4 minutes until paneer is lightly browned.
Pour the teriyaki sauce into the pan and mix well with the paneer and vegetables. Cook for 1-2 minutes until the sauce thickens and coats the paneer and vegetables evenly.
Add the cornflour slurry to the pan and mix well. Cook for another minute until the sauce thickens further.
Garnish with sesame seeds and serve hot with rice or noodles.
